Today’s the last day to support our 2020 campaign. [[link removed]] We’re grateful for those of you who have supported us during this unprecedented year. Here’s what we’re demanding as we start the new year:

Equitable health care treatment of all pregnant people, regardless of race, or sexuality

Policies a the local, state, and national level that address the social determinants of health

A national reduction of maternal mortality rates through changes in health care practices

We believe that if we focus on these three key tenets, through community building, advocacy training, and - when it’s safe again - rallying in person, we will achieve the outcomes we seek, saving countless lives.

March for Moms is a non-partisan, 501 ©(3) non-profit that aligns the diverse voices of families, health care providers, policymakers, and partners to advocate for mothers and families’ health, well-being and equal access to care.
